Description Eduardo Manuel Laureano Duarte 2007-01-20 22:18:36 UTC
I have a HP compaq nc6320 laptop and I have installed the OpenSuse 10.2 just a few days. On the first days of activity with this software I have notice that the KPowerSave tool doesn't update the status of my battery during the the operating time. The only time that the kpowersaver as the correct status is at the beginning of the operate system. I try to fix this problem in several way. I arrange to fix this problem installing the onmibook packages and with it the kernel-xanpae. After this installation every thing goes ok. No I have to go back to the old kernel because I need to VmPlayer, and so I have this problem again. Any clues?
Comment 1 Danny Al-Gaaf 2007-01-21 22:51:49 UTC
If there are problems with update battery info this is a ACPI problem, at least if an other kernel version/package change the behavior. Reassign to ACPI specialist.
